The hexadecimal color code #9E612F corresponds to the code RGB( 158, 97, 47 ). It's a shade of Brown. This color is a combination of red (at 0,62 level), green (at 0,38 level) and blue (at 0,18 level). Its brightness is 40% and its saturation is 54%. It is composed of red at 52%, green at 32% and blue at 15%.
